Scheduled a Recurring AI Chore

Set up an AI-powered task that runs automatically on a schedule and completes a real chore for you, a weekly digest, a monthly reminder, a daily summary, and kept it running for at least 30 days.

The idea

Automations are only useful if they survive. Have your kid pick something boring they actually do every week and replace it with an automated version. The thirty days matter because most automations break by week two and the kid has to fix them. That fix-it-when-it-breaks loop is where the real engineering shows up. The first automation isn't the milestone. The first repair is.

Steps
  1. Pick a real recurring chore.
  2. Build the automation. Test it manually first.
  3. Let it run for 30+ days.
  4. Fix it when it breaks. It will.
What counts

An AI-powered automation running 30+ days with documented repairs. A screenshot and repair log are plenty.
